Transaction 7d3088f3d32ecc33f09a63fee30b29a683ca3127be33eb100e5d0d66f7313fe2
1 Input
1 Output
-
7d3088f3d32ecc33f09a63fee30b29a683ca3127be33eb100e5d0d66f7313fe2:0
- value
- 37504
- script pubkey
- OP_0 OP_PUSHBYTES_20 40e426d2a5e67ca50a9ba757253f0dcd47438d6d
- address
- bc1qgrjzd549ue722z5m5atj20cde4r58rtdlncs8j